Nation pays homage to Indira Gandhi

New Delhi, Oct 31: President Pratibha Patil and Vice President Mohammad Hamid Ansari led the nation in paying homage to Indira Gandhi on her 24th anniversary of the Martyrdom here today.

Prime Minister Dr. Manmohan Singh and the UPA Chairperson Sonia Gandhi also paid floral tributes at Shakti Sthal.

Indira Gandhi was assassinated by two of her Sikh bodyguards at her residence on October 31, 1984.

Indira Gandhi was the Prime Minister of India from 1966 to 1977 and again from 1980 to 1984.

She was elected to Parliament for the first time in 1964 and also served as the country''s Minister of Information and Broadcasting in the government of Lal Bahadur Shastri.

India to discuss issue of Indira’s assassin’s glorification with Canadian government

New Delhi, Apr 15: Former Indian Prime Minister, Indira GandhiIndia is likely to take up with the Canadian government the controversial Baisakhi parade in Vancouver during which Indo-Canadian community glorified Indira’s Gandhi’s killers, sources told a TV channel.

The organisers of the parade had put up pictures of those who they call ‘martyrs’. The posters included Satwant and Beant Singh who assassinated Former Indian Prime Minister, Indira Gandhi.
